Pd(ii)-Catalyzed oxidative dearomatization of indoles: substrate-controlled synthesis of indolines and indolones†
Xinxin Fang,Shang Gao,Zijun Wu,Hequan Yao,Aijun Lin
Organic Chemistry Frontiers Pub Date : 12/01/2016 00:00:00 , DOI:10.1039/C6QO00698A
Abstract

A Pd(II)-catalyzed oxidative Wacker-type cyclization/dearomatization of 2,3-disubstituted indoles with molecular oxygen as the oxidant has been developed. This strategy provides straightforward access to diverse fused indolines bearing C2-oxygenated quaternary stereocenters with good functional group tolerance and high atom economy. Meanwhile, a Pd(II)-catalyzed oxidation/dearomatization of 2-substituted indoles is also presented, which enables the facile synthesis of indolones.
